Kawasaki has launched the 2026 Ninja 300 in India, at Rs 3,17,000 (ex-showroom, Delhi), the price is the same as the 2025 version.

For 2026, Kawasaki has given the Ninja 300 updated graphics and colours. It’s available in 2 shades: Lime Green and Candy Lime Green.

The graphics with the Lime Green paint scheme looks similar as seen on the 2026 Ninja 650, Ninja ZX6R, and even the ZX-10R.

The Lime Green shade is neatly done, and gives it a proper big bike appeal.

On the other hand, the Candy Lime Green is predominantly black, with green highlights all over. Those looking for a more subtle look will appreciate this one.

The bike also gets the same ZX10R-inspired floating windscreen, and dual projector headlight, same as the 2025 version.

The bike remains unchanged mechanically. It continues with the same 299cc parallel-twin motor, making 39PS, 26Nm, paired to a 6-speed gearbox with assist & slipper clutch.

It continues with the same steel tube frame, telescopic fork, rear monoshock, and 17-inch alloy wheels at both ends.

The instrument cluster also remains untouched, with an analogue tachometer, and a digital inset.

With the updated graphics the Kawasaki Ninja 300 now looks fresher. The revised post-GST price makes it a bit more affordable.
